The transcript discusses the Winter Olympics mascots and China's stance on international relations, particularly its opposition to unilateral sanctions. It emphasizes the importance of rational dialogue and negotiation to resolve the Ukraine crisis, criticizing war rhetoric and sanctions. The promotion of the Minsk Agreement is highlighted as a means to achieve peace.
